main{padding-bottom:200px}@media (max-width: 1023px){main{padding-bottom:145px}}.sec-top{padding:93px 25px 57px}@media (max-width: 1023px){.sec-top{padding:90px 16px 0}}.sec-top .page-name{font-size:18px;font-size:1.8rem;line-height:1em}@media (max-width: 1023px){.sec-top .page-name{font-size:26px;font-size:2.6rem;line-height:1em;margin-bottom:35px}}.bar{display:flex;flex-wrap:wrap}@media (min-width: 1024px){.bar{border:1px solid #aeaeae}}@media (max-width: 1023px){.bar{width:auto}}.bar .bar-item{width:33.33%;max-width:360px}@media (max-width: 1023px){.bar .bar-item{border-bottom:1px solid #aeaeae;width:100%;max-width:inherit}}.bar .bar-item.year{z-index:5}.bar .bar-item.category{z-index:4}.bar .bar-item.area{z-index:3}.bar .archive-dropdown{width:100%;position:relative;height:100%;z-index:3;border-right:1px solid #aeaeae;cursor:pointer}.bar .archive-dropdown__hd{height:100%;min-height:48px;display:flex;align-items:center;justify-content:space-between;padding:12px 17px 12px 25px;flex-wrap:wrap}@media (max-width: 1023px){.bar .archive-dropdown__hd{border-right:none}}.bar .archive-dropdown__hd .txt{color:#000;font-size:20px;font-size:2rem;line-height:1em}.bar .archive-dropdown__hd .txt::after{content:"";background-image:url("data:image/svg+xml,%3Csvg width='14' height='12' viewBox='0 0 14 12'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M7.00391 12L0.941729 0L13.0661 0L7.00391 12Z' fill='%23333333'/%3E%3C/svg%3E%0A");width:14px;height:12px;display:inline-block;margin-left:11px}@media (max-width: 1023px){.bar .archive-dropdown__hd .txt::after{background-size:cover;width:9px;height:8px;margin-left:8px;margin-bottom:3px}}.bar .archive-dropdown__hd .value{font-size:18px;font-size:1.8rem;line-height:1em}.bar .archive-dropdown__list{display:none;position:absolute;left:-1px;top:100%;width:calc(100% + 2px);background-color:#fff;border:1px solid #aeaeae}.bar .archive-dropdown__list li{width:100%}.bar .archive-dropdown__list li+li{border-top:1px solid #aeaeae}.bar .archive-dropdown__list a{display:block;font-size:18px;font-size:1.8rem;line-height:1em;min-height:48px;padding:12px 17px 12px 25px;width:100%}.works__list{display:flex;flex-wrap:wrap}@media (max-width: 1023px){.works__list{display:block;margin-top:130px;border-top:1px solid #aeaeae}}.works__item{width:33.33%;padding:20px 20px 27px;border-bottom:1px solid #aeaeae;border-right:1px solid #aeaeae;cursor:pointer}@media (max-width: 1023px){.works__item{width:100%;padding:20px 16px 25px;border-right:none}}.works__item:nth-child(3n){border-right:none}.works__item .link{display:block}.works__item .row1{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;margin-bottom:29px}@media (max-width: 1023px){.works__item .row1{align-items:flex-end}}.works__item .row1 .ttl{flex:1;font-size:14px;font-size:1.4rem;line-height:1.21429em;font-weight:700;color:#000;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.works__item .row1 .year{width:45px;margin-left:10px;text-align:right;font-size:16px;font-size:1.6rem;line-height:1.1875em;font-weight:400}.works__item .img{filter:grayscale(1);transition:filter 0.3s;will-change:filter;text-align:center}@media (min-width: 1024px){.works__item .img{height:19.44vw}}.works__item .img img{width:auto;height:100%;object-fit:cover}.works__item .row2{display:flex;flex-wrap:wrap;justify-content:space-between;margin:21px -5px 0}@media (max-width: 1023px){.works__item .row2{margin-top:30px}}.works__item .row2 .cat{display:flex;flex-wrap:wrap}.works__item .row2 .cat .item-cat{display:flex;flex-wrap:wrap;align-items:center;justify-content:center;min-width:120px;height:24px;border-radius:44px;padding:5px;border:1px solid #000;font-size:12px;font-size:1.2rem;line-height:1em;letter-spacing:0.01em;margin:2.5px}.works__item .row2 .more{display:flex;align-items:center;justify-content:center;border:1px solid rgba(0,0,0,0.5);width:115px;height:20px;margin-left:10px;border-radius:10px;font-size:12px;font-size:1.2rem;line-height:1em;letter-spacing:.1em}.works__item .row2 .more::after{content:"";background:0 0/100% no-repeat;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='17' height='17' viewBox='0 0 17 17' fill='none'%3E%3Cg clip-path='url(%23clip0_809_512)'%3E%3Cpath d='M8.31567 4.44991L12.7609 4.8388L12.372 9.28403L11.6248 9.21865L11.9022 6.04886L4.39765 12.3459L3.91556 11.7714L11.42 5.47437L8.25032 5.19706L8.31567 4.44991Z' fill='%232C2A29'/%3E%3C/g%3E%3Cdefs%3E%3CclipPath id='clip0_809_512'%3E%3Crect width='12' height='12' fill='white' transform='matrix(-0.642788 -0.766044 -0.766044 0.642788 16.9062 9.19336)'/%3E%3C/clipPath%3E%3C/defs%3E%3C/svg%3E");width:17px;height:17px;display:inline-block}@media (max-width: 1023px){.works__item .row2 .area{margin-right:10px}}.works__item .row2 .area span{display:block;text-align:right}.works__item .row2 .area span+span{margin-top:10px}@media only screen and (min-width: 1025px){.works__item:hover:hover a{opacity:1}.works__item:hover:hover .img{filter:grayscale(0)}}

/*# sourceMappingURL=maps/works.min.css.map */
